I've recently installed the Heroku gem and am running on Windows XP.
So I installed mysgit and generated my public key, and got heroku list
to successfully give me a list of my apps.

Now, when I try to do heroku clone <myapp>, I get an error asking if I
installed git. So I ran git manually and got this:

$ git clone [EMAIL PROTECTED]:<myapp>.git
Initialized empty Git repository in c:/instantrails/rails_apps/
<myapp>/.git/
fatal: The remote end hung up unexpectedly
fetch-pack from '[EMAIL PROTECTED]:<myapp>.git' failed.

Can anyone help me out?
